5. Dubai International Airport (DBX):
Dubai International Airport (DBX) is the fifth biggest and busiest Airport in the world.Dubai International Airport was the main hub for Flydubai and Emirates.There are nearly 85 million people travel through this Airport to reach their destination and also 4 lakh flight operations take place every year.Dubai International Airport was located in AI Garhoud district which is 4.6 km east of Dubai.There are nearly 7,700 flight operations take place every week.
There are three terminals in Dubai International Airport.The Terminal 1 is opened on 1998, Terminal 2 is opened on 2000 and Terminal three is opened on 2008.Terminal three is the world’s second largest Airport building in the world by floor space.Dubai International Airport has two parallel runways.The safety and security of Dubai International Airport was managed by Civil Aviation Authority.In the year of 2014 Dubai International Airport handled 2.37 million tonnes of Air Cargo.
